If you wish to get a hold of Los Angeles Criminal arrest Reports, go to the local police department or the sheriff's office and make inquiries there. If the records you would like to request are there, you can put a request there. But if they are not and you do not know where exactly you can find them, you can head to the California Department of Justice, Office of the Attorney General. Present your request there and they will guide you in finding which office has the records you want. There are certain service fees needed for obtaining the records, all of which are non-refundable whatever the outcome of the search.

Arrests are documented even though it does not result to incarceration. In case you are verified not guilty of the offense you got charged with, the history will never be revealed to the public. A portion of the information and facts might be included on the log is your name, address, the crime you are charged with, when and where you were arrested, and the name of the arresting officer, amongst others.

Any member of the public are provided the authority to get access to criminal reports since they are considered as court records. Although, there are guidelines which should be observed as to how much information can be obtained and how they can be utilized. You may request your personal documents if you need it to find a job, file an adoption, or you would like to verify that the pieces of information included on the records are complete. If you find any inaccurate information, it is possible to appeal to the agency that has your records to get it fixed.

Requesting the records of others is permitted but the procedure is a little more complex. Only authorized persons or groups are permitted to obtain them. Arresting offices can acquire them if it is necessary for the investigation of a legal case. Employers are permitted so they can better screen their candidates. Landlords are permitted so they can verify the backgrounds of their tenants and avoid attracting trouble inside their premises. If you are planning to marry somebody but wish to check out his or her criminal records initially, there is a chance that you'll be permitted to get your partner's history.
